Definite Films is a New York–based creative studio producing cinematic video and photography for leading luxury and beauty brands including Tiffany & Co., Lancôme, Cartier, and Chanel. We create high-quality internal, training, and brand storytelling content for some of the most recognizable names in the world.

We’re a small, focused team entering a new phase of growth—building structure around sales, operations, and production so our directors can focus on creative work. This role bridges both office and the set, offering a clear path for someone who wants to understand the full lifecycle of high-end creative production.

The Role

We’re looking for a highly organized, resourceful, and hands‑on assistant to support our founders across administrative, sales, and production tasks. This person will be based in our Manhattan studio five days a week and will play an active role in ensuring smooth operations—from managing logistics to helping on set.

Key Responsibilities
  • Maintain calendars, schedule meetings, and manage follow‑ups.
  • Assist with CRM entries, Monday.com updates, and client tracking.
  • Prepare contracts, SOWs, and production paperwork from templates.
  • Help assemble decks, proposals, and marketing materials.
  • Research new business leads and assist with outreach tracking.
Production & Operations
  • Coordinate and pick up equipment rentals, props, and supplies.
  • Support on‑set production: manage releases, organize gear, assist crew.
  • Ensure all set documentation and releases are completed accurately.
  • Organize post‑shoot asset delivery and manage drive logistics.
  • Maintain studio readiness, office organization, and equipment storage.
Requirements
  • 1–3 years of experience in a creative production, agency, or media environment.
  • Excellent organizational and written communication skills.
  • Proficiency with Google Workspace, Monday.com (or similar), Adobe Acrobat, and Excel/Sheets.
  • Driver’s license and comfort with NYC‑area travel for pickups and shoots.
  • Calm under pressure, detail‑oriented, and able to anticipate needs in fast‑paced settings.
  • Eager to learn and grow within a collaborative, high‑standard creative environment.
Nice to Have
  • Familiarity with camera, lighting, and audio equipment.
  • Interest in luxury, fashion, or beauty brands.
  • Experience with creative tools (InDesign, Photoshop, or similar).
Details
  • Full‑time, in‑person position based at our Manhattan studio.
  • Reports directly to the Creative Director / CEO.
  • Opportunities for growth into Production Coordinator or Operations Manager.
